The Rise of Fitted Hats in Hip Hop

Album cover of 'Kingdom Come' by Jay-Z (Roc-A-Fella Records)

The New York Yankees fitted hat was one of the first to gain widespread recognition in the hip hop community, particularly in the 1990s when artists like Jay-Z, Nas, and The Notorious B.I.G. popularized the look. The hat's clean design and connection to the iconic baseball team made it a natural choice for rappers looking to express their love for the city they called home. The Yankees fitted hat became synonymous with New York City street culture, and its popularity transcended hip hop as it was embraced by various fashion scenes.

As hip hop continued to grow and expand to other regions, artists from different cities began to represent their hometown teams. The Los Angeles Dodgers fitted hat gained prominence on the West Coast, thanks to artists like Ice Cube, Snoop Dogg, and Dr. Dre. The Dodgers hat, like the Yankees cap, became a symbol of regional pride and helped to define the West Coast's unique hip hop style.

Atlanta Braves: A Southern Staple

The Atlanta Braves fitted hat holds a special place in the heart of the Southern hip hop scene. Atlanta-based artists like Outkast, Ludacris, and T.I. have been known to rock the Braves fitted hat, showing off their hometown pride and elevating the hat to a symbol of Atlanta's thriving music scene. The Atlanta Braves hat has become more than just a representation of a sports team; it has transformed into a cultural statement that embodies the city's vibrant hip hop community and its impact on the global music industry.

The Chicago White Sox and Houston Astros: A Fresh Look

The Chicago White Sox and Houston Astros fitted hats gained popularity in the hip hop community for their bold designs and unique color schemes. Artists like Kanye West, Common, and Chance the Rapper have been seen wearing the White Sox hat, while Bun B, Slim Thug, and Travis Scott have been spotted rocking the Astros cap. These hats add a touch of flair and individuality to their outfits, showcasing the diverse fashion sensibilities within the hip hop community.

The St. Louis Cardinals and Detroit Tigers: Representing the Midwest

Midwestern rappers like Nelly and Eminem have shown love for their hometown teams by wearing St. Louis Cardinals and Detroit Tigers fitted hats, respectively. These hats not only showcase their allegiance to their home cities but also help solidify the identity of their region within the hip hop community. By representing their hometown teams, these artists help to bring attention to the often-underrepresented Midwestern hip hop scene, highlighting itsΒ unique style and contributions to the genre.

The Impact of Fitted Hats on Hip Hop Fashion

The New Era 59Fifty fitted hat has become an integral part of hip hop fashion, allowing artists to express their individuality, show love for their hometowns, and pay homage to their favorite sports teams. The fitted hat has transcended its role as a simple sports accessory and transformed into a powerful symbol of identity within the hip hop community.

As the genre continues to evolve and new artists emerge, it's likely that the fitted hat will remain a staple in hip hop fashion. Whether they're representing their hometown teams or choosing a hat for its unique design, rappers and hip hop artists have embraced the 59Fifty fitted hat as an essential part of their personal style, solidifying its place in hip hop history.
